Strong end to the season in Val Thorens

Resort remains snowsure until closing day

featured in Snow Report Author Aurelien Claer, Val Thorens Reporter Updated

There is still plenty of skiing to be had in Val Thorens, with over a week to go until the end of the season.

At resort level at 2300m the snow base is still around 170cm, with a depth of over 240cm up top at 3200m, and the avalanche risk has been a stable 2/5. With 25 lifts and 70 pistes still open, there is plenty of spring skiing still taking place. The links to other resorts are now closed, and skiing is only possible in Val Thorens at the moment.
